Stearman gets stuck in traffic
Wednesday 29th October 2008, 12:29PM GMT.
Richard Stearman missed playing in last night’s Wolves match against Swansea because he failed to turn up on time.
The Wolverhampton-born former Leicester defender was held up by snow and traffic as he made the 60-mile journey from his home in Market Harborough in Leicestershire.
Players normally have to be at the ground 90 minutes before kick-off and it’s not known whether Stearman made it in time for the 7.45pm start.
But the £1.6m defender was too late to be considered for selection by boss Mick McCarthy, who revealed Stearman would have been in his starting line-up had he turned up on time, replacing Neill Collins.
Instead, Collins kept his place alongside Jason Shackell and, as McCarthy admitted, Stearman may struggle to get back in the team now.
“Richard Stearman was down to play but he arrived late for the game,” said McCarthy.
“He had problems with all the snow on the roads and accidents as we’ve seen and was stuck on the motorway.
“I hadn’t got a call and I couldn’t hang on any longer before doing my team talk. Neill Collins wasn’t going to play but he did and I thought he was excellent.”
